Falls represent the most frequent and serious type of accident in people aged 65 and over. The impact of a fall can have physical and psychological implications. The result could be hospitalisation and a loss of confidence resulting in isolation and withdrawal. This course is ideal for anyone aged 19 or over who works in […]

Course programme
Year 1
The course is made up of the following four units split into two manageable workbooks:
Unit 1 – Falls in context
Unit 2 – The risk factors and causes of falls
Unit 3 – Falls assessment and prevention
Unit 4 – Managing falls
You can write directly into the workbooks or you can word process your work.
You must be aged over 19 and have lived in the EU for the past 3 years and currently be living in England. There is a short initial assessment to complete to ensure the course is the right level for you. If you are aged 19-24 you must already hold a full level 2 qualification.
